G&D of a Preschool Child Flashcards
(49 cards)
Each ____ a child gains about 5 pounds.
year
Each year a child grows ___ to ___ inches.
2 1/2; 3
A child stands _____ with a more slender posture.
erect
At what age can a child ride a tricycle? (years)
3 years
_________ is the tendency to use either the right or the left hand more naturally than the other, and is established during this age period.
Handedness
A child is able to use scissors at what age? (years)
4 years
A child is able to tie shoelaces at what age? (years)
5 years
A child learns colors and _____ during this age period.
shapes
Visual acuity approaches __/__ during this age period.
20/20
Thinking is _______ and concrete.
egocentric
A child uses sentences of __ to __ words.
5 to 8
A child learns ____ identity which leads to curiosity and masturbation.
sexual
_______ playmates and fears are common in this age group.
imaginary
Aggressiveness is common at what age? (years)
4 years
Aggressiveness at 4 years is replaced by more _______ at 5 years.
independence
What is Erikson’s Stage of Psychosocial Development for a Preschool Child (3-5yr)?
Initiative vs. guilt
At what age do preschool aged children have all 20 primary teeth?
3 years
What are some tasks that a preschool age child should be able to achieve?
- runs well
- hops on one foot
- walks up and down stairs well
At what age does the most critical period for speech development occur?
between 2 and 4 years
what is developmental stuttering?
when a preschool age child has frustrating moments when they can’t convey what they want to say
what are key factors in communication with a preschooler?
- simple sentences
- careful with what words you use
- use play in explaining
- starting to speak in full sentences
What is associative play?
group play without group goals- predominant in the preschool period
Therapeutic play can provide what for a preschool age child?
- provides an emotional outlet
- Pre-op teaching
- help reduce fear
At what age is a child able to climb, jump, and skip?
4 years old
